Eleanor Morgan donates a new ultrasound machine in memory of her brother Jim, raising funds on her 80th birthday instead of receiving gifts.
Eleanor Morgan donated a new £1,700 Mindray machine, an ultrasound device used in kidney examinations , which is labelled in her brother Jim’s name. She raised funds on her 80th birthday in 2022, asking for donations instead of gifts from her friends and family. Eleanor said: “I didn’t really want to celebrate my 80th without Jim as we were very close and I miss him terribly but my sons, Bill and Val, talked me into it. “I decided instead of presents to do something in Jim’s name.
I asked Bhavna Chauhan, a member of staff on the kidney unit, for ideas and she suggested this machine
